If you are northwest of Boston (basically outside of I-95) and were outside or looking outside you saw a brief &#8220;car-wash&#8221; burst of rain and wind. There are actually a couple of these &#8220;line segments&#8221; moving through the area early this morning, and they represent the cold front. Even if you don&#8217;t see the heaviest rain with these, that front is coming through, and soon the rain threat will shut off from west to east, replaced by dry air, a sun\/cloud mix, and a shifted but still gusty wind during today. Temperatures were at their maximum for the day in the upper 50s to lower 60s during the overnight hours and will be falling throughout the day today, but not drastically. However, by tonight we&#8217;ll end up well below freezing and any standing water that is not dried by today&#8217;s wind will freeze up. Keep that in mind if you have to venture out tonight and early Saturday. As for Saturday&#8217;s weather, a vigorous disturbance will be moving across the Northeast, and with colder air in place, that means the chance of snow showers here, except possibly rain shower activity closer to the South Coast. Right now I expect that we&#8217;ll see two batches of this activity, one in the midday to early afternoon hours, and another one later in the day. The second of these will likely be narrower but more potent, and may contain heavy snow squalls that white-out the visibility and drop a small snow accumulation in a short time, quickly making roads and walkways slick. Tomorrow night, we&#8217;ll have a genuine blast of cold and windy weather, setting up a cold start to Sunday. Although high pressure slipping to our south quickly on Sunday will allow the wind to shift to west and southwest and that combined with a good deal of higher angle sun will make it feel nicer by afternoon. This trend will continue with a legitimate warm-up for Presidents Day Monday, when many areas make a run at or exceed 50. However, our theme of quick changes continues, and the next low pressure area should be upon us with the threat of unsettled weather by Tuesday &#8211; with the early ideas on this being more of a rain threat than a frozen precipitation one.
